Osinbajo gets rousing welcome in Kwara

Date: 2017-05-14

There was rousing and overwhelming welcome for the Acting President, Prof. Yemi Osinbajo by residents of Ilorin, the Kwara State capital on Saturday.

Osinbajo and other dignitaries had stormed the 2nd ECWA Church at the Amilegbe area of Ilorin for the funeral service of Dr. Barnabas Oloruntoba, the father in-law of the President, African Development who is a former Minister of Agriculture, Dr. Akinwumi Adesina.

Osinbajo's visit surprised many Ilorin residents as there was no prior public knowledge of his coming.

The Acting President was already seated at the church auditorium before many residents got wind of his arrival and quickly abandoned their pre-occupations to queue up on the major roads leading to the Ilorin International Airport. Hundreds of people were seen at the Muritala Mohammed Road, Maraba Junction and Amilegbe road waiting for Osinbajo while the church service lasted.

In his remarks at the funeral service, the Acting President reminded leaders that quality service must be rendered to the people and God.

He said there was no way anybody could claim to be serving God without serving humanity.

He extolled the virtues of the late Oloruntoba, and said that the deceased while alive, lived a life worthy of emulation.

He said, "I am very excited to be here. I am more excited because we are here to celebrate a great Nigerian, and not only a great Nigerian, but a child of God.

"He served the country well and rose to the highest position of his career and was honoured by the nation as among the 100 most significant people in our centenary celebration. He is also an Officer of the Federal Republic of Nigeria. He served his family very well.

The Kwara State Governor, Alhaji Abdulfatah Ahmed said the virtues and legacies of the deceased would remain indelible, adding that he lived a fulfilled life.

The President of Benin Republic, Mr. Patrice Talon, was represented at the funeral service by his Minister of Economy and Finance, Romuald Wadagni.

Dignitaries at the occasion included, a former Military Administrator of Osun and Bauchi states, Col. Theophilus Bamigboye (Retd); Finance Minister, Mrs. Kemi Adeosun; The President of Dangote Group, Alhaji Aliko Dangote, Mr. Segun Awolowo, and Mrs. Titi Atiku, the wife of a former Vice President, Alhaji Abubakar Atiku among others.
